Output 30a3b42fc7229bc53976b21cd2c0cc9416c22cdf2993a4a2029a355d41ded839:1

value
676299996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9907a7bff1babdf9d3feb72e8bfadb0680ac72ff OP_EQUALVERIFY OP_CHECKSIG
address
1Ex9ZFNKpYrTDzoutrLdyhXAT9HfvaYUUu
transaction
30a3b42fc7229bc53976b21cd2c0cc9416c22cdf2993a4a2029a355d41ded839
spent
true